About NatureKids BC: NatureKids BC (NKBC) is a registered charity that helps children and the grownups who love them get outdoors to explore, play, learn about and take action for nature. Hey Kamloops, you may have noticed that salmon are busy spawning in rivers and creeks. That means females laying eggs, males fertilizing the eggs, and then both dying (don't be alarmed, their bodies feed birds, bears, insects, and even trees!)

This year there's a very large run of pinks. Come to this fun family event to learn more about them and one of the places they like to spawn, the Tranquille river.
